iPhone 15 Charging: No More Needle‑In‑Haystack Waits

Good news for anyone who’s learned the hard lesson that half an hour is too long for a battery. The new iPhone 15 models don’t just slap a “USB‑C” label on a cable; they actually work with it, delivering up to 27 W of fast charging power.

Fast‑Charging Basics

  • Powerplate ready – 20 W or more adapters will push the battery straight to 50 % in about 30 minutes.
  • MagSafe limits – The wireless side still tops out at 15 W, because even the best wireless tech can’t compete with wired love.
  • All four models covered – The iPhone 15 mini, standard, Pro, and Pro Max are all bumped into the same speed‑boat, keeping them on par.
